gecko/parser/htmlparser/tests/mochitest/regressions.txt

426 lines
7.7 KiB
Plaintext

#data
<!DOCTYPE html><html><head><noscript></noscript><style></style></head><frameset></frameset>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<noscript>
| <style>
| <frameset>
#data
<!DOCTYPE html><html><head><link><body></body></html>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<link>
| <body>
#data
<!DOCTYPE html><html><link><body>#</body></html>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<link>
| <body>
| "#"
#data
<body><body><base><link><meta><title><p></title><body><p>#</body>
#errors
6: missing document type declaration
12: unexpected body element start tag
18: base element start tag out of place
24: link element start tag out of place
30: meta element start tag out of place
37: title element start tag out of place
54: unexpected body element start tag
#document
| <html>
| <head>
| <base>
| <meta>
| <title>
| "<p>"
| <body>
| <link>
| <p>
| "#"
#data
<!doctype html><body><title>X</title><meta name=y><link rel=foo><style>
x { content:"</style" } </style>
#errors
Unexpected start tag that belongs in head.
Unexpected start tag that belongs in head.
Unexpected start tag that belongs in head.
Expected closing tag after </.
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<title>
| "X"
| <meta>
| name="y"
| <body>
| <link>
| rel="foo"
| <style>
| "
x { content:"</style" } "
#data
<!DOCTYPE html><body><table><tr><td></td><input><td></td></tr></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<input>
| <table>
| <tbody>
| <tr>
| <td>
| <td>
#data
<!DOCTYPE html><body><table><tr><td></td><input type="hidden"><td></td></tr></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<table>
| <tbody>
| <tr>
| <td>
| <input>
| type="hidden"
| <td>
#data
<!DOCTYPE html><body><table><tr><td></td><input tYPe=" hiDDen "><td></td></tr></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<table>
| <tbody>
| <tr>
| <td>
| <input>
| type="hiDDen"
| <td>
#data
<!DOCTYPE html><body><table><tr><td></td><input tYPe=" hiDDen "><td></td></tr></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<input>
| type=" hiDDen "
| <table>
| <tbody>
| <tr>
| <td>
| <td>
#data
<!DOCTYPE html><body><table><tr><td></td><input type="text" type="hidden"><td></td></tr></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<input>
| type="text"
| <table>
| <tbody>
| <tr>
| <td>
| <td>
#data
<!DOCTYPE html><body><table><tr><td></td><input type="hidden" type="text"><td></td></tr></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<table>
| <tbody>
| <tr>
| <td>
| <input>
| type="hidden"
| <td>
#data
<!DOCTYPE html><body><table><tr><td></td><input id="one"><input type="hidden"><input id="two"><td></td></tr></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<input>
| id="one"
| <input>
| id="two"
| <table>
| <tbody>
| <tr>
| <td>
| <input>
| type="hidden"
| <td>
#data
<!DOCTYPE html><body><table><tr><td></td><input id="one" type="hidden"><input id="two"><input id="three" type="hidden"><td></td></tr></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<input>
| id="two"
| <table>
| <tbody>
| <tr>
| <td>
| <input>
| type="hidden"
| id="one"
| <input>
| type="hidden"
| id="three"
| <td>
#data
<!DOCTYPE html><body><table><input><tr><td></td><td></td></tr></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<input>
| <table>
| <tbody>
| <tr>
| <td>
| <td>
#data
<!DOCTYPE html><body><table><input type="hidden"><tr><td></td><td></td></tr></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<table>
| <input>
| type="hidden"
| <tbody>
| <tr>
| <td>
| <td>
#data
<!DOCTYPE html><body><table><tbody><input><tr><td></td><td></td></tr></tbody></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<input>
| <table>
| <tbody>
| <tr>
| <td>
| <td>
#data
<!DOCTYPE html><body><table><tbody><input type="hidden"><tr><td></td><td></td></tr></tbody></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<table>
| <tbody>
| <input>
| type="hidden"
| <tr>
| <td>
| <td>
#data
<!DOCTYPE html><body><table><thead><input><tr><td></td><td></td></tr></thead></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<input>
| <table>
| <thead>
| <tr>
| <td>
| <td>
#data
<!DOCTYPE html><body><table><thead><input type="hidden"><tr><td></td><td></td></tr></thead></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<table>
| <thead>
| <input>
| type="hidden"
| <tr>
| <td>
| <td>
#data
<!DOCTYPE html><body><table><tfoot><input><tr><td></td><td></td></tr></tfoot></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<input>
| <table>
| <tfoot>
| <tr>
| <td>
| <td>
#data
<!DOCTYPE html><body><table><tfoot><input type="hidden"><tr><td></td><td></td></tr></tfoot></table></body>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<table>
| <tfoot>
| <input>
| type="hidden"
| <tr>
| <td>
| <td>
#data
<!DOCTYPE html><html><head></head><form><input></form><frameset rows="*"><frame></frameset></html>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<frameset>
| rows="*"
| <frame>
#data
<!DOCTYPE html><html><head></head><form><input type="text"></form><frameset rows="*"><frame></frameset></html>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<form>
| <input>
| type="text"
#data
<!DOCTYPE html><html><head></head><form><input type="hidden"></form><frameset rows="*"><frame></frameset></html>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<frameset>
| rows="*"
| <frame>
#data
<!DOCTYPE html><html><head></head><form><input tYpE=" HIdDen "></form><frameset rows="*"><frame></frameset></html>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<frameset>
| rows="*"
| <frame>
#data
<!DOCTYPE html><html><body><table><link><tr><td>Hi!</td></tr></table></html>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<table>
| <link>
| <tbody>
| <tr>
| <td>
| "Hi!"
#data
<!DOCTYPE html><html><body><table><style>td { color: green }</style><tr><td>Hi!</tr></td></table>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<table>
| <style>
| "td { color: green }"
| <tbody>
| <tr>
| <td>
| "Hi!"
#data
<!DOCTYPE html><html><head></head><form><input type=" hidden"></form><frameset rows="*"><frame></frameset></html>
#errors
#document
| <!DOCTYPE HTML>
| <html>
| <head>
| <body>
| <form>
| <input>
| type=" hidden"